|
Post by mjb on Apr 1, 2015 10:48:33 GMT
How is multicore programming supported?
|
|
|
Post by mjb on Apr 1, 2015 10:53:23 GMT
The TC275 has three 32-bit cores. If you are using the Aurix free toolchain in Eclipse then the 3 cores are handled in the usual way. If you are using the Arduino HAL then at the moment this is for core 0 only. However we will produce a multicore version of Arduino IO functions at some point. In the Processing IDE, sketches will be something like:
setup() // Core 0 {
}
loop() // Core 0 {
}
setup1() // Core 1 {
}
loop1() // Core 1 {
}
setup2() // Core 2 {
}
loop2()2 // Core 2 {
}
|
|
|
Post by mjb on May 21, 2015 10:36:20 GMT
|
|